Overview: The purpose of this paper was to design and test a series of PEM fuel cell catalysts, which can use the output from a reformer and single clean up stage as anode fuel. The use of a reformer to convert a hydrocarbon fuel such as methanol, methane or gasoline to a H2 rich fuel stream overcomes difficulties associated with the storage and distribution of the hydrogen. The problems of how to store or distribute hydrogen currently present a significant barrier to the commercial introduction of PEM Fuel Cells, especially for transportation applications.
